He can blow by defenders, make the right reads off pick-and-rolls, and pass before defenses react. Teams often double-team the four-time All-Star on the perimeter, forcing his teammates to capitalize on a 4-on-3 situation. Together, they bring a mix of athleticism, defensive versatility, shooting, and rim-protection that&#8217;s unmatched by most teams. However, their passing skills on the move, on the perimeter and\/or out of the post give the Hawks more ways to run their motion offense. As a result, he gets the ball to Porzi\u0146\u0123is, who starts moving before he catches the ball. The 7-foot-3 center takes one dribble before dumping a perfectly-weighted bounce pass to a cutting <a  href=\"https:\/\/www.basketball-reference.com\/players\/d\/daniedy01.html\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Dyson Daniels<\/a> for an easy dunk. In the regular season, expect Daniels, <a  href=\"https:\/\/www.basketball-reference.com\/players\/a\/alexani01.html\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Nickeil Alexander-Walker<\/a>, and <a  href=\"https:\/\/www.basketball-reference.com\/players\/k\/kennalu01.html\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">Luke Kennard<\/a> to form a committee of ball-handlers when the Hawks&#8217; star heads to the bench. Each can run the offense in quick spurts but also bring value playing alongside Young.<\/p>\n<p>Daniels brings great length, standing 6-foot-7, in the backcourt. His tenacious perimeter defense and switch ability provide a perfect backcourt partner for Young, who struggles defensively. However, the New Orleans Pelicans drafted him as a point guard. He&#8217;s also <a  href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/BTRowland\/status\/1972771562710573169\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">expressed confidence in his ability<\/a> to orchestrate the offense (h\/t Brad Rowland of Locked On Hawks), despite not having the quickest burst or efficient perimeter shot. The former Minnesota Timberwolves guard performed well, leading his new squad with 13 points. He&#8217;s among the best in the league <a href=\"https:\/\/lastwordonsports.com\/basketball\/2025\/10\/07\/hawks-defensive-duo-dyson-daniels-nickeil-alexander-walker-new-era\/\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_self\">in screen navigation<\/a> and has shot over 38% from 3-point range in each of the last three seasons. If the Hawks need shooting but still require aggressive, point-of-attack defense, Alexander-Walker could replace Daniels in certain situations.<\/p>\n<p>Though generally thought of as a 3-point specialist, Kennard expanded his game with the Memphis Grizzlies. Kennard solves this issue, as he <a  href=\"https:\/\/www.basketball-reference.com\/leaders\/fg3_pct_career.html\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">ranks third all-time<\/a> in career 3-point percentage. He&#8217;ll see many open perimeter looks off Young&#8217;s playmaking and create for others when Young&#8217;s on the bench.<\/p>\n<div class=\"modal-image-setImageMetadata\">\n<p class=\"ng-binding\">\u00a9 Petre Thomas-Imagn Images<\/p>\n<\/div>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>It is no secret the Atlanta Hawks heavily rely on Trae Young to orchestrate their halfcourt offense.
